FAQ 2: Where can I stream previous episodes of Grey’s Anatomy?
You can stream all available seasons and episodes of Grey’s Anatomy on Hulu in the United States. In other regions, availability may vary, so check your local streaming services.

FAQ 6: Who are the new interns this season and what roles do they play?
Season 20 introduced a new class of interns, including Lucas Adams (Niko Terho), Simone Griffin (Alexis Floyd), Mika Yasuda (Midori Francis), Jules Millin (Adelaide Kane), and Benson “Blue” Kwan (Harry Shum Jr.). They each bring unique personalities and skills to Grey Sloan, adding fresh perspectives to the established storylines and facing their own personal and professional challenges.
FAQ 7: How many episodes are in Season 20 of Grey’s Anatomy?
Season 20 will consist of only 10 episodes, making it the shortest season in the show’s history. This reduced episode count is likely due to production delays and other factors.
